概括
研究人员使用双层系统开发了光控制的织物执行器. 这项创新使可编程曲和扭曲变形成为先进的可穿戴设备和软机器人的可能.

背景情况:
- 织物执行器对于可穿戴设备和模仿自然运动至关重要.
- 精确控制织物执行器的特定位置和光感应变形仍然是一个挑战.
研究的目的:
- 开发一种新的双层织物执行器,具有可编程,光控制的变形行为.
- 为了研究PCL/PEG-PDA系统中光诱导变形的机制.
主要方法:
- 双层执行器的制造是通过用聚多胺 (PDA) 覆盖的聚烯/聚乙烯甘醇 (PCL/PEG) 纳米球的紫外线触发的现场电.
- 使用特定位置的激光照射来诱导局部加热和异型链松.
- 设计具有特定方向角度的双层结构,以实现可控的变形.
主要成果:
- 制造的执行器显示了伸缩特性和变形特性.
- 特定位置的激光照射通过温度梯度和异型松诱导可编程的外平面曲.
- 双层结构中的不同方向角导致了明显的曲和曲扭曲变形.
结论:
- 一个新的光驱可编程织物执行器成功制造.
- 该研究提供了通过材料设计和光刺激来控制复杂的变形的见解.
- 这项工作推动了智能织品的开发,用于可穿戴设备和软机器人的应用.

Generation of Straight or Branched Actin Filaments
2.8K
The straight or branched structure formation of actin filaments is controlled by nucleating proteins such as the formins and Arp2/3 complex. Formin-mediated assembly results in straight filaments, whereas Arp2/3 protein complex-mediated assembly results in branched actin filaments.

Actin Filament Depolymerization
3.0K
Actin filaments (F-actin) are composed of actin subunits. The dissociation of actin monomers can occur from either end of F-actin. The rate of dissociation is faster from the minus-end or the pointed end, where the actin subunits exist with a bound ADP, together known as ADP-actin. The depolymerization of F-actin is aided by proteins, including the actin-depolymerizing factor (ADF) and cofilin family of proteins, gelsolin, and glia maturation factor (GMF).

Actin Polymerization
6.3K
Actin polymerization occurs through the head-to-tail association of binding sites on monomeric actin or G-actin to form filamentous or F-actin. The polymerization can be divided into three phases ̶ nucleation, elongation, and steady-state phase.

Actin Polymerization and Cell Motility
5.1K
Actin is a family of globular proteins that are highly abundant in eukaryotic cells. It makes up approximately 1-5% of total cell protein concentration. Actin monomers polymerize to form a complex network of polarized filaments, the actin cytoskeleton, that plays a crucial role in many cellular processes, including cell motility, division, endocytosis, and metastasis of cancer cells.
